What makes silk hypoallergenic benefits real rather than marketing?

The answer sits in the fibre itself. Silk is composed almost entirely of fibroin, a structural protein so biologically inert that surgeons have used it in sutures for decades. Fibroin's low immunogenicity is well documented, and it is the reason fibroin's biocompatibility in medical applications is often cited as evidence of silk's gentleness against skin.

Sericin is different. This gummy outer coating protects the fibroin filament during the silkworm's life cycle, and it is the part of the fibre most associated with irritation. Dermatology sources are specific about this distinction: sericin is identified as the primary allergen in silk-related reactions, while sericin-free silk is considered suitable even for people with atopic skin. That is why "degummed" is the single most important word to look for on a label, and it separates silk that genuinely delivers on its hypoallergenic reputation from silk that merely trades on it.

Structure matters just as much as chemistry. Unlike short, spun fibres such as cotton or wool, silk is harvested as one continuous filament, sometimes stretching over 1,000 metres from a single cocoon. That continuity means fewer loose fibre ends to catch, snag or abrade skin overnight.

  • Fibroin's smooth surface reduces the mechanical friction that aggravates already compromised skin barriers
  • The tight, dense weave typical of high grade silk limits the microscopic gaps where dust mites burrow and breed
  • Silk's natural moisture wicking discourages the damp conditions that mould and mildew need to establish themselves

Textile studies on allergen resistance support this mechanism directly, showing that silk's structure limits the conditions that let household allergens accumulate in the first place. Cotton, by comparison, holds moisture longer and sheds more surface fibre, giving allergens more places to settle.

Does silk actually help atopic dermatitis and eczema?

The evidence points toward genuine, measurable improvement for many patients with atopic dermatitis, though the research is not vast. Clinical reviews have observed reductions in redness, itching and reported discomfort when patients with atopic dermatitis switched to pure silk textiles over standard cotton bedding and clothing.

Clinical signal: Dermatological reviews link high grade silk use to improved quality of life scores in patients with atopic dermatitis, attributing the effect to fibroin's low friction surface and reduced transepidermal water loss compared with cotton.

That improvement in transepidermal water loss deserves attention. Atopic skin already struggles to retain moisture, and every additional source of mechanical irritation, cotton's rougher weave included, compounds that struggle. Silk's smoother glide appears to interrupt that cycle rather than add to it.

The caveats matter as much as the promise, though. Much of the clinical literature behind these findings comes from smaller cohorts studied over defined but limited periods, so "silk helps atopic dermatitis" is a reasonable, evidence-backed statement, not a guarantee that applies identically to every reader or every grade of silk. People with eczema-prone or rosacea-sensitive skin tend to see the clearest benefit, largely because their skin is more reactive to friction and moisture imbalance than average.

There is a second, smaller truth that the marketing around silk often glosses over. Silk proteins have, in rare documented cases, acted as genuine allergens, triggering type I and type IV reactions including contact dermatitis and, more rarely, respiratory symptoms in people repeatedly exposed to raw silk dust. Anyone with a known protein sensitivity, or a family history of silk-specific reactions, should patch test a small swatch before committing to bedding or sleepwear, and speak to a dermatologist if anything unusual develops. Caution here costs little; ignoring it can cost comfort for months.

What benefits does silk offer for skin and hair care?

Beyond allergy relief, silk earns its reputation through two practical mechanisms: friction reduction and low absorbency. Hair cuticles, the overlapping scales that give strands their shine and strength, catch on rougher fibres such as cotton and pull apart with every turn of the head. Silk's smoother filament lets hair glide rather than snag, which dermatologists and beauty specialists link to reduced breakage over consistent use.

Hair strands gliding across silk and cotton

Absorbency works the same way in reverse. Cotton pulls moisture, and with it, expensive night creams and serums, straight out of skin and into the fabric. Silk's low absorbency leaves more product where you applied it, which is a meaningful advantage if your routine includes retinoids, heavy occlusives or anything priced by the millilitre, as explained in this body care routine for sensitive skin.

Silk tends to matter most in these situations:

  • Dry or dehydrated skin that needs every drop of a heavy night cream to stay put
  • Chemically processed, coloured or brittle hair prone to cuticle damage
  • Sleepers who wake with visible crease or "sleep lines" from rougher pillow fabric

How do I choose silk that is genuinely hypoallergenic?

Grade matters more than the word "silk" printed on a label. Plenty of silk blends and poorly finished fabrics carry the name without the performance, and the difference usually comes down to processing rather than the fibre source itself. Degumming, the process of removing sericin from raw silk, is the single most important step, and industry guidance is consistent that poor degumming or harsh dye finishing can negate silk's hypoallergenic advantages entirely even when the fibre itself is technically genuine.

A short checklist before buying:

  1. Check the label for "degummed" or "sericin-free" explicitly. If it is absent, ask before you buy.
  2. Look for OEKO-TEX certification or an equivalent low-impact dye standard, which confirms the finishing chemicals meet recognised safety thresholds.
  3. Favour "medical grade" or dermatologist-referenced silk where sensitive skin is the priority, particularly for bedding used nightly.
  4. Note the momme weight (a measure of fabric density). Bedding generally performs best around 19 to 25 momme; lighter weights suit garments where drape matters more than durability.
  5. Prefer a tight, even weave you can hold to light. Visible gaps mean a looser weave that will trap more dust and allergens over time.

Dermatologists also point out that the fibre is rarely the true culprit when silk irritates skin. Chemical finishes and dyes are more often responsible for reactions than the fibroin itself, which is exactly why untreated or gently finished silk consistently outperforms heavily processed alternatives. How should I care for silk to keep its benefits intact?

Silk's hypoallergenic performance is not permanent by default; it depends on how you treat it. Wash silk by hand or on a dedicated silk cycle using a pH-neutral, fragrance-free detergent, since harsh surfactants and fabric softeners leave residues that reintroduce the very irritants degumming removed in the first place.

  • Avoid fabric softeners entirely; their heavy residues coat the fibre and dull silk's natural glide
  • Dry flat or on a padded hanger, away from direct heat and direct sunlight, to prevent fibre weakening
  • Rotate pillowcases every few days rather than washing one constantly, which extends the life of the whole set
  • Store folded in breathable cotton, never sealed plastic, to prevent the trapped moisture that invites mould

Pro Tip: Air silk bedding outdoors in shade for an hour before storage each season. It resets the fibre's natural moisture balance without exposing it to damaging UV.

Replace silk bedding when the weave starts to feel thin or you notice snags multiplying, typically after a few years of regular nightly use, since a compromised weave loses the tight structure that kept allergens out in the first place. FAQ

Is silk hypoallergenic?

Yes, largely. Fibroin, silk's main structural protein, has low immunogenic potential and silk's tight weave resists dust mites and mould, though the sericin coating on poorly processed silk can trigger reactions in a small number of people.

Is silk as healthy as cotton for skin?

For sensitive or atopic skin, properly degummed silk generally outperforms cotton because it creates less friction and retains less moisture, two factors linked to improved outcomes in atopic dermatitis.

Is silk actually better for your skin than other fabrics?

For dry, sensitive or eczema-prone skin, yes, the evidence leans toward genuine benefit, particularly around reduced friction and better retention of topical skincare products, though quality of processing determines how much of that benefit you actually get.

What are the benefits of choosing hypoallergenic silk products?

Reduced allergen accumulation, less mechanical irritation to skin and hair, and better preservation of skincare actives are the three most consistently reported benefits, provided the silk is degummed and finished without harsh chemical dyes.
